ABOUT THE BURSARY PROVIDER – OUDTSHOORN MUNICIPALITY

The Oudtshoorn Municipality governs the Greater Oudtshoorn area, which is situated at the foot of the Swartberg Mountains in the the Little Karoo region, within the Western Cape Province. It is defined as a semi-desert area and was once the indigenous home of the Koi-San people.

The Oudtshoorn Municipality lies between the George Municipality, the Hessequa Municipality, the Mossel Bay Municipality and the Prince Albert Municipality.

Oudtshoorn’s main economic sectors include (from greatest to smallest): agriculture, forestry and fishing; manufacturing; finance; insurance and construction.
 

ABOUT THE OUDTSHOORN MUNICIPALITY BURSARY PROGRAMME – FIELDS COVERED & SELECTION

The Oudtshoorn Municipality is inviting students to apply for their bursary programme, for the 2024 academic year.

Bursaries will be awarded for to students residing within the Greater Oudtshoorn Municipality (including rural areas), for studies in ANY field, towards a course that is 1 year or longer (theory or practical).

ELIGIBILITY REQUIREMENTS FOR THE OUDTSHOORN MUNICIPALITY

Applicants must satisfy the following minimum entry criteria before applying (please note that failure to satisfy all the requirements will lead to your application not being considered):

  • You must reside within the Greater Oudtshoorn Municipality, in the Western Cape province (including rural areas)
  • You must be currently in Matric or have completed Matric
  • You must be studying or intend on studying full-time, towards a qualification within one of the fields listed above, in 2024
  • You must be studying or intend on studying at a SAQA-accredited tertiary or Vocational
    Education and Training (TVET) institution in South Africa
  • You must NOT be receiving a full bursary from another institution
  • You must have a strong academic record
  • Students from previously disadvantaged groups and those with disabilities are encouraged to apply
